Transaction 575738ac88f72416b1bb604b82387116d9e801bf66e32ceca66346dbc70cabfd
2 Input
2 Outputs
- 575738ac88f72416b1bb604b82387116d9e801bf66e32ceca66346dbc70cabfd:0
- 575738ac88f72416b1bb604b82387116d9e801bf66e32ceca66346dbc70cabfd:1
value 345979
address 34qea3NsmWVzV6zHRm2xqBS2ysWa4BWoPA
value 70404
address 1AxN1v6Zrzvrh6gz5Vpmd1LiESTyX3eRhs